Etymology

quasi- +‎ scientific

Adjective

quasi-scientific (comparative more quasi-scientific, superlative most quasi-scientific)

  1. seemingly scientific, especially by using the language but not the methods or rigour of science

Usage notes

  • Usage of the comparative and superlative is quite rare.
